Colonial Pipeline would pay $4.75 million in fines, according to proposed consent order with DEQ
Colonial Pipeline will pay a $4.75 million fine in connection with a massive gasoline spill in in 2020 in Huntersville, according to a proposed consent order between the company and the NC Department of Environmental Quality. Federal pipeline standards backed by top energy regulator after Colonial Pipeline hack
New federal powers are needed to prevent major energy disruptions like the cyberattack on the Colonial Pipeline that left the East Coast short of gas at the pumps for days, the chairman of the federal commission overseeing energy and some U.S. House Democrats said Wednesday. Colonial Pipeline buying more land near massive gasoline spill in Huntersville
Colonial Pipeline has bought yet more property in Huntersville, near the site of North Carolina’s largest gasoline spill in history — 25.8 acres for nearly $1.7 million, according to Mecklenburg County real estate records. DEQ takes legal action against Colonial Pipeline over Huntersville gasoline spill
The NC Department of Environmental Quality is taking Colonial Pipeline to court for allegedly “failing to meet their obligations” in its clean up of a 1.29-million gallon gasoline spill in Huntersville, the nation’s largest such accident since 1991. Colonial Pipeline cuts deal with federal pipeline officials over Huntersville gasoline spill
Colonial Pipeline has signed a consent agreement with the Pipeline and Hazardous Materials Safety Administration, which allows the company to avoid federal civil penalties in connection with a 1.2 million gallon gasoline spill in Huntersville — the largest onshore fuel spill in the U.S. since 1997. A 303-mile hole in claim that the Mountain Valley Pipeline is critical to energy security
After the recent cyberattack on the Colonial Pipeline, fossil fuel industry advocates have redoubled their efforts to frame the completion of other U.S. pipeline projects as a critical energy security issue. However, there is a 42-inch wide, 303-mile long gaping hole in this line of argumentation: the Mountain Valley Pipeline (MVP).
